Tripura polls 2023: Pradyot Kishore Debbarma bats for written assurance for pre-poll alliance

Tipra Motha Chief Pradyot Kishore Debbarma keeping his stance on greater Tipra Land, has asked for written assurances for any pre-poll alliance with the party.

Attending a mega rally at Bishramganj under Sipahijala district in Tripura, the Tipra Motha Chief said, “This time we are not prepared for any pre-poll alliance without any written assurance.”

On being asked about a pre-poll alliance, Debbarma said, “Once they give us a written assurance, any party can have a talk with us.”

“We will sit in the opposition rather than in the government. We don’t want to repeat the IPFT’s mistake of being in government. We would rather not become ministers in the cabinet and play an important role in getting our demands met.” Debbarma added.

Reacting to the idea of bringing indigenous people to the party, Debbarma said, “I want to change politics; we want to bring in all people and tell them that this is the party for everyone, and we are asking for constitutional rights, but we are not trying to take away anybody else’s rights.”

Meanwhile, talking about finding solutions to issues in the state, Debbarma urged for constitutional solutions in the ADC, no religious intolerance outside the ADC, more employment, development in the tourism sector, and education in both English and Hindi.
